Snort Report versions < 1.3.2 contains a remote command execution vulnerability in the nmap.php and nbtscan.php scripts. These scripts fail to properly sanitize user input passed via the target GET parameter, allowing attackers to inject arbitrary shell commands. Exploitation requires no authentication and can result in full compromise of the underlying system.

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.

dbcve checks

Work through these to decide whether this CVE applies to you.

  1. Locate Snort Report installation and identify version
    Search web server document roots for 'snortreport' directory, check for version.php or VERSION file within the installation, or inspect HTTP headers/banner when accessing the application
    Affected if Version is found to be before 1.3.2 or version cannot be determined
  2. Check if nmap.php exists
    Search for nmap.php in the Snort Report web directory (commonly /snortreport/ or /var/www/html/snortreport/)
    Affected if File exists in the installation directory
  3. Check if nbtscan.php exists
    Search for nbtscan.php in the Snort Report web directory
    Affected if File exists in the installation directory
  4. Inspect nmap.php for vulnerable 'target' parameter handling
    Open nmap.php in a text editor or use grep to search for 'target' GET parameter usage without sanitization functions (such as escapeshellcmd, escapeshellarg, or explicit input validation)
    Affected if The 'target' parameter is used in shell commands without proper sanitization (e.g., direct inclusion in exec, system, shell_exec calls)
  5. Inspect nbtscan.php for vulnerable 'target' parameter handling
    Open nbtscan.php in a text editor or use grep to search for 'target' GET parameter usage without sanitization functions
    Affected if The 'target' parameter is used in shell commands without proper sanitization

Affected if Snort Report version is before 1.3.2 AND either nmap.php or nbtscan.php is present with unsanitized 'target' parameter handling in shell command execution.
